  • Abstract
    The most efficient use of telemetry channels is always a paramount problem of space flight projects. Monitoring radiation fields in space often requires coverage of large ranges of count rate which, if count rate meters are to be used, means either a decrease in resolution due to coverage of the entire range with one rate meter or use of several telemetry channels if several different rate meters are used. This paper describes a unique method permitting the desired resolution to be obtained by use of as many count rate meters as required while limiting the number of telemetry channels needed to two. A circuit switches one telemetry channel from one rate meter to the next as the input rate changes, while the other telemetry channel is used to monitor which rate meter is being read out.
